Seeking African Actors For Theatre Production Of "Ruined"
Florida Studio Theatre, Richard Hopkins Artistic Director, is seeking submissions of strong actors for the following show/roles in the 2009-10 Winter Mainstage Season: RUINED by Lynne Nottage.
Synopsis:
RUINED is glimpse into the Democratic Republic of Congo during a decade of civil unrest. Mama Nadi, owner of a canteen, serves up everything from a cold beer and a warm meal to the company of a woman. The women overcome adversity of war through hope, love and survival. Winner of the 2009 Pulitzer Prize.

SEEKING:
1.) FEMALE (40s; African-American) - MAMA NADI. A shrewd business woman in her early 40s, tough, with an arrogant stride and majestic air;
2.) MALE (40s; African-American) - CHRISTIAN. A perpetually cheerful traveling salesman. His good looks have been worn down by hard living on the road. Has romantic designs on Mama Nadi;
3.) FEMALE (20s; African-American) - SOPHIE. 18, a luminous beauty with an air of defiance, proud, educated "Ruined" by a militia in the Congolese civil war. NOTE: Even though the character is 18, the casting is for an actress in her 20s;
4.) FEMALE (20s; African-American) - SALIMA. A sturdy peasant woman whose face betrays a world weariness. She was raped and taken from her home by a group of Congolese soldiers;
5.) FEMALE (20s; African-American) - JOSEPHINE. A sexy woman in Mama Nadi's canteen who provides frequent male companionship. Proud, combative and aggressively sensual;
6.) MALE (40s-50s; Middle-Eastern) - MR. HARARI. A Lebanese diamond merchant, canny business man. A frequent visitor to Mama Nadi's and Josephine;
7.) MALE (30s-40s; African-American) - JEROME KISEMBE. The rebel leader. Also plays a soldier in the government army;
8.) MALE (30s-40s; African-American) - OSEMBENGA. A pompous man, commander of the government army. Also plays a soldier in the rebel militia;
9.) MALE (early 30s; African-American) - FORTUNE. A worn and ragged soldier of Commander Osembenga. He is Salima's husband and has come to Mama Nadi's to take her back. Also plays a rebel soldier and a miner;
10.) MALE (late 20s; African-American) - SIMON. Fortune's friend, also a worn and ragged soldier of Osembenga. Also plays a rebel soldier, a miner and an aid worker;
11.) MALE (20s; African-American) - PASCAL. A government soldier. Also plays a rebel soldier
